Technical Feasibility Study

Pisco delivers comprehensive Technical Feasibility Studies that provide a robust foundation for investment decisions as well as information to potential partners and authorities. 

Our studies integrate biological, operational, technical, and economic considerations into a coherent, decision-ready business case.

Outputs

  • Insert and harvest plan
  • Technical Design
  • Site requirements
  • Consumptions of water, electricity, feed
  • Profits; Revenues,
  • OPEX
  • CAPEX

Critical Assumptions

  • Business strategy
  • Species specific zootechnical
  • Site-specific conditions
  • Environmental requirements
  • Risk profile
A technical Feasibility Study typically includes

1 ) Project and Business Framework

  • Definition of project objectives and scope.
  • Species selection and production targets.
  • Profitability targets and market intelligence.
  • Site-specific constraints, risks, and identified opportunities.

2) Production and harvest planning

  • Detailed production and harvest plans.
  • Required number, size, and configuration of production units and tanks.
  • Species-specific water quality requirements (e.g. O₂, CO₂, nitrate, flow rates).
  • Biological assumptions (growth rates, mortalities, FCR)
  • Operational assumptions (grading strategy, fish movements, maximum densities)

3 ) Technical design and Specification

  • Technical design developed to a level sufficient for reliable OPEX and CAPEX estimation.
  • Technical project descriptions and specifications.
  • Site, building, and system layouts.
  • Equipment, system, and material lists.
  • Process flow diagrams for the facility and key systems

4) Financial Assessment

  • Revenue estimation based on the production and harvest plan and market-based price assumptions.
  • OPEX estimation based on consumptions derived from the design and production plan, combined with market unit costs.
  • CAPEX estimation based on detailed design lists, experience-based data, and selected supplier quotations

5) Consolidated Reporting

  • Structured and transparent reports suitable for internal decision-making.
  • Documentation tailored for investors, suppliers, lenders, and authorities

Technical Due Diligence

Pisco provides independent Technical Due Diligence and Progress Monitoring services that support informed investment decisions and effective risk management throughout the project implementation. 

Depth of review

Pisco calibrates the depth of the due diligence reviews to the client’s requirements and timing, and to the maturity of the project. The reviews range from an early first‑pass assessment of the investor deck to a full technical due diligence that evaluates all detailed assumptions and plans

Investor Deck Assessment

At an early stage, Pisco can perform a focused review of investor presentations and project material for an early indication of project realism and value drivers. The assessment evaluates the credibility of key financial projections using relevant industry benchmarks such as:

  • Production index
  • Revenues per kg
  • OPEX per kg
  • CAPEX per kg

Pre-Red Flag Review

The objective is early identification of major risks or gaps before significant capital is committed. A targeted review of the three most critical elements:

  • Production plan
  • Financial plan
  • Critical technical design criteria

Red Flag Review

A structured review aligned with the principles of a full Technical Due Diligence, with depth and scope adapted to the maturity of the design and project documentation at the time of review.

Technical Due Diligence

A comprehensive, independent Technical Due Diligence covering biological, operational, technical, and economic assumptions. The level of detail reflects the maturity of the project and provides a solid basis for investment, financing, or transaction decisions. The full TDD is usually required by banks and financial institutions prior to finalizing loan agreements.

Progress Monitoring

During project execution and facility establishment, banks and other financial institutions often require independent progress monitoring. Pisco provides objective monitoring to verify that construction, procurement, costs, schedule, and technical execution are progressing in line with approved plans and budgets, reducing risk for investors and lenders, while supporting successful project delivery.
